Coronation Street confirms diagnosis as much-loved character reels Coronation Street has confirmed baby Frankie’s diagnosis, and it is heartbreaking news for Lauren Bolton (Cait Fitton).

In tonight’s episode of the ITV soap, the doctor confirmed that Frankie had aplastic anaemia, and would need the transplant after all.

Though Gus and Anthea suspected Lauren of abusing their grandson, it was soon revealed that the bruises had been the result of an illness.

However, she was given some hope earlier this week when she discovered that Dee-Dee Bailey (Channique Sterling-Brown) was pregnant with Frankie’s half-sibling.
